I am a mother of three who has breastfed and bottlefed. My older two children were breastfed exclusively for 6 months and then I introduced the bottle with breastmilk, later adding some supplimental formula. Currently my now 6 month old will begin to experience the same. I truly believe that we as mom's need to have a choice. We need to first do what we are most comfortable with and what is best for our children. I would have gladly fed my older children breastmilk, but I don't respond well to continuous pumping. I need to suppliment my milk. While I am home more often, I am simply introducing breastmilk through a bottle as a means of "just in case" precaution. I would love to be able to give her breastmilk exclusively until she is 1 year, but my track record is pretty bleak. I have never been made to feel as though my decisions have been wrong. I've been questioned as to "how will I handle" breast feeding for so long, which I find rather comical, but never been chastized for my decisions. I find it ridiculous that women actually insult one another on the decisions that we make knowing full well what adversities women face daily raising children. People need to focus on their own lives, become well informed and be more helpful to other moms. It's the hardest job any of us will ever do--why make it more complicated!
